A rare and versatile opportunity to acquire 41.58 acres of prime Lambertville countryside . This expansive property is perfectly suited for those looking to restore a legendary equestrian estate or for developers seeking a high-value subdivision project in a premier location with access to two streets Lambertville Hdqtrs and Seabrook.The property is currently configured as a horse farm featuring 38 acres of mostly fenced pasture. Infrastructure includes a massive 50 by 270 foot main barn containing 40 oak stalls equipped with water and electricity. While this structure requires repair, its scale offers incredible potential for a professional boarding or training facility. A second barn on the property provides six additional stalls, complemented by run-in shed and several hundred trees recently planted for land revegetation.Alternatively, the site offers significant potential for residential development. Situated in a quiet area near town staples, the acreage could support a subdivision of four to six luxury homes. The property features two wells and two septic systems, though both need repair and are being sold in as-is condition. This is a unique chance to capitalize on the high demand for large-lot residential estates in Hunterdon County. Just 10 min to touristic area New Hope, PA, Flemington, and the Delaware river state park.Existing structures and utilities require restoration and being sold asis.
